[shell]boucle for imbriquée pour recopie de fichier

boucle for imbriquée pour recopie de fichier [shell] - Shell/Batch - Programmation

Marsh Posté le 13-09-2004 à 17:06:24    

voici mon probleme
je cherche a faire une boucle imbriquée de type for pour recopier un meme fichier dans plusieurs fichiers
 
voici ce que j'aimerais faire

Code :
  1. #!bin/bash
  2. for((i=1;i<n;i++))
  3. do
  4. for(j=1;j<m;i++))
  5. do
  6. cp MyFile_1_1.htm MyFile_$i_$j'.htm'
  7. done
  8. done


le probleme est que ça ne marche pas
je ne vois pas l'erreur et comme je sais qu'il ya des mecs super calés en script shell je sollicite un coup de main
merci car ça urge


---------------
"Rendez tout aussi simple que possible mais ne simplifierez rien" Albert Einstein
Reply

Marsh Posté le 13-09-2004 à 17:06:24   

Reply

Marsh Posté le 13-09-2004 à 17:08:53    

http://www.freeos.com/guides/lsst/ch03sec06.html
 
[edit]
 
En recherchant 30 secondes sur le net tu aurais trouvé une multitude de cours montrant la syntaxe du for...


Message édité par skeye le 13-09-2004 à 17:10:25

---------------
Can't buy what I want because it's free -
Reply

Marsh Posté le 13-09-2004 à 17:49:10    

merci quand meme
mais en regardant mon poste tu t'apercevras que ce n'est pas la synatxe du for qui me manquait.
toute fçon mon probleme est resolu. et il fallait mettre des parantheses (mode bash) au lieu des mots cles do et done


---------------
"Rendez tout aussi simple que possible mais ne simplifierez rien" Albert Einstein
Reply

Marsh Posté le 13-09-2004 à 23:41:05    

Alors là je demande à voir...

Reply

Sujets relatifs:

Leave a Replay

Make sure you enter the(*)required information where indicate.HTML code is not allowed